Vue.js开发时,最好的选择是使用1、Visual Studio Code,2、WebStorm,3、Sublime Text。 这三种工具在功能、扩展性和用户体验上都表现出色,适合不同需求和开发习惯的开发者。接下来,我将详细介绍这三种开发工具的优点和特点,并帮助你选择最适合的工具。
一、Visual Studio Code
Visual Studio Code(VS Code)是由微软开发的一款免费、开源的代码编辑器,广受开发者欢迎。以下是VS Code在Vue.js开发中的一些主要优点:
-
扩展性强
- VS Code 提供了大量的扩展插件,可以通过Marketplace轻松安装。例如,Vetur是一个专门为Vue.js开发的插件,提供了代码高亮、语法检查、自动补全等功能。
-
调试功能强大
- VS Code 内置了强大的调试工具,支持断点调试、变量监控等功能,可以显著提升开发效率。
-
快捷键丰富
- 提供了丰富的快捷键,能够大大提高代码编写效率。开发者可以根据个人习惯自定义快捷键。
-
版本控制集成
- VS Code 与Git等版本控制系统集成良好,方便团队协作和版本管理。
-
跨平台支持
- 兼容Windows、macOS和Linux,适用于各种开发环境。
二、WebStorm
WebStorm 是由 JetBrains 开发的一款商业化的 IDE,被很多前端开发者认为是最好的开发工具之一。以下是WebStorm在Vue.js开发中的一些主要优点:
-
智能代码补全
- WebStorm 提供了智能的代码补全功能,能够大大减少代码编写的时间和错误率。
-
强大的代码重构功能
- 支持多种代码重构操作,如重命名、提取方法、内联变量等,有助于保持代码清洁和可维护性。
-
内置的Terminal
- WebStorm 内置了终端,可以在IDE中直接运行命令行工具,极大地方便了开发流程。
-
专业的调试工具
- 提供了强大的调试工具,包括断点调试、变量监控、执行环境配置等,能够快速定位和解决问题。
-
集成了多种开发工具
- WebStorm 集成了Node.js、npm、Webpack等多种开发工具,方便开发者进行前后端联调。
三、Sublime Text
Sublime Text 是一款轻量级的代码编辑器,以其快速响应和简洁的界面受到很多开发者的青睐。以下是Sublime Text在Vue.js开发中的一些主要优点:
-
启动速度快
- 由于其轻量级的特性,Sublime Text 的启动速度非常快,适合需要频繁切换项目的开发者。
-
丰富的插件生态
- Sublime Text 拥有丰富的插件生态,可以通过Package Control安装各种插件,例如Vue Syntax Highlight、Emmet等,扩展编辑器的功能。
-
高度可定制
- 支持各种自定义配置,可以根据个人偏好调整界面、快捷键、配色方案等。
-
多光标编辑
- 提供了多光标编辑功能,可以同时编辑多个位置的代码,提高编辑效率。
-
跨平台支持
- 同样兼容Windows、macOS和Linux,适用于各种开发环境。
四、如何选择适合的开发工具
选择适合的开发工具需要根据个人需求和项目特点来决定。以下是一些推荐:
工具 | 适用场景 | 主要优点 | 主要缺点 |
---|---|---|---|
VS Code | 适合需要强大扩展性和调试功能的开发者 | 免费、插件丰富、调试强大 | 可能需要较多配置时间 |
WebStorm | 适合追求高效开发和专业支持的开发者 | 智能补全、代码重构、专业支持 | 付费、占用资源较多 |
Sublime Text | 适合追求轻量级和快速响应的开发者 | 启动快、插件丰富、多光标编辑 | 功能较少,部分高级功能需插件支持 |
五、进一步的建议和行动步骤
-
试用各个工具
- 每个开发工具都有免费试用期或免费版本,建议先试用一段时间,体验其功能和操作,找到最适合自己的工具。
-
安装必备插件
- 根据项目需求安装相应的插件。例如,使用VS Code时,可以安装Vetur、ESLint等插件来提升Vue.js开发效率。
-
学习快捷键
- 熟练掌握工具的快捷键,可以大大提高开发效率。各个工具的官方文档中都有快捷键列表,可以根据个人需求进行学习和记忆。
-
保持工具更新
- 开发工具和插件的更新会带来新的功能和性能改进,保持工具和插件的最新版本,可以获得更好的开发体验。
总结来说,Visual Studio Code、WebStorm和Sublime Text都是非常优秀的Vue.js开发工具。选择哪一个工具主要取决于你的具体需求和使用习惯。无论选择哪一个工具,掌握其核心功能和使用技巧,都是提高开发效率和代码质量的关键。
相关问答FAQs:
1. Vue使用什么语言进行开发?
Vue是一种基于JavaScript的前端框架,因此使用JavaScript来进行Vue的开发是最常见和推荐的方式。Vue本身也提供了一些特定的语法和指令,用于定义组件、处理数据绑定和逻辑控制等。
2. Vue开发需要使用哪些工具和技术?
在进行Vue开发时,你可以使用一些常见的前端开发工具和技术,以提高开发效率和代码质量。以下是一些常用的工具和技术:
- Vue CLI:它是Vue官方提供的命令行工具,可以帮助你快速搭建Vue项目并进行开发、构建和测试等操作。
- Webpack:它是一个模块打包工具,可以用于将多个JavaScript文件打包成一个或多个最终的JavaScript文件,同时还能处理其他类型的文件,如CSS、图片等。
- Vue Router:它是Vue官方提供的路由管理库,可以帮助你实现单页应用的路由功能,让用户在不同页面之间进行无刷新的切换。
- Vuex:它是Vue官方提供的状态管理库,用于管理应用程序的状态,使得不同组件之间可以方便地共享和修改数据。
此外,你还可以使用一些常用的代码编辑器,如Visual Studio Code、Sublime Text等,以及一些调试工具和浏览器插件来辅助开发。
3. Vue开发的优势和适用场景是什么?
Vue具有以下几个优势,使其成为许多开发者选择的前端框架之一:
- 简洁易学:Vue的设计理念借鉴了Angular和React的优点,使其易于上手,并且具有清晰的文档和丰富的示例代码,方便开发者学习和使用。
- 高效灵活:Vue使用虚拟DOM技术,能够高效地渲染视图,并且提供了丰富的指令和组件系统,使开发者能够灵活地构建复杂的用户界面。
- 生态丰富:Vue拥有庞大的社区和生态系统,提供了许多第三方库和插件,用于解决各种需求,如路由管理、状态管理、表单验证等。
- 性能优化:Vue在性能上做了很多优化,如异步组件加载、懒加载、缓存等,能够提升应用程序的加载速度和响应性能。
由于Vue具有以上优势,适用于各种类型的Web应用开发,无论是简单的静态页面还是复杂的单页应用,都可以使用Vue进行开发。
文章标题:vue拿什么开发好,发布者:飞飞,转载请注明出处:https://worktile.com/kb/p/3521602